Radim knjig. aplikaciju u C# i zelim da napravim stored proceduru koja ce da mi odradi izvestaj: kartica artikla. Dakle, ne da doradjujem dataset na klijentu, vec da mi sve odradi Sql server.
Select upit mi napravi tabelu sa kolonama, na primer: datum, ulaz, izlaz ... medjutim sledeca kolona : stanje, mora da se racuna od prvog reda pa do kraja.
Kako bi to bilo najbolje resiti ?
Pocetna ideja:
1. postaviti neku varijablu trenutno_stanje = 0
2. napraviti cursor
3. raditi fetch kolona ulaz i izlaz
4. racunati novo trenutno_stanje = trenutno_stanje + ulaz - izlaz
5. insertovati u temp tabelu podatke ulaz i izlaz i trenutno_stanje ...
Elegantnije resenje ? hvala












Primer iz zivota, kartica artikla - sta je najbolje ?